热门标签 | HotTags
当前位置:  开发笔记 > 后端 > 正文

文件服务器虚拟化服务器,消除文件服务器蔓延的文件虚拟化软件:DFS

文件虚拟化软件对于不断增长的存储环境来说是一个很好的解决方案,它能够减轻管理多台文件服务器的负担。本文针对windows文件服务器蔓延的情况查看一些文件虚拟化的解决方

文件虚拟化软件对于不断增长的存储环境来说是一个很好的解决方案,它能够减轻管理多台文件服务器的负担。本文针对windows文件服务器蔓延的情况查看一些文件虚拟化的解决方案。

任何管理过文件服务器或者网络附加存储的人通常会非常喜爱这项简单便捷的技术。这也是为什么如此多的中小型企业使用它作为共享存储。很多正在阅读本篇文章的人会认出它正是你的D盘或者别的共享驱动器。

但是随着更多的文件服务器加入到网络中,最终会造成管理上的梦魇,特别是管理使用文件服务器存储的非结构化数据和应用程序。这是因为数据不得不负载均衡,经常需要在系统之间迁移,即使如此也经常会导致不均衡的存储使用率。每一台系统都得单独管理,而且每个存储系统都增加了电力、冷却和架构上的支出。并且维护老旧的设备变得更为频繁,而成本也大过新采购的设备。

为了解决这个问题,你可以购买可扩展的NAS系统,整合你的文件服务器或者购买按需付费的NAS系统。然而,更好的解决方案也许是查看一些文件虚拟化软件,包括了以下处理windows文件服务器蔓延的选择:免费的Microsoft分布式文件系统(DFS)软件

Sanbolic的集群式文件系统(windows软件)

AutoVirt文件虚拟化(Windows软件)

Windows平台下的Microsoft的DFS

Microsoft DFS的优势是它是免费产品。它只能工作在windows的文件服务器上;然而,它能够将多台不同的windows文件服务器上的共享文件夹集合成一个或者多个逻辑的命名空间,而使其看起来是一个拥有多个子目录的单个的共享文件夹。DFS能够自动地连接同在一个活动目录域名站点下的用户或者应用程序到共享文件夹。DFS减轻了不必要的LAN或者WAN的路由,它的可选复制功能能够使得文件夹在本地的文件服务器之间自动同步或者是同步分布在不同地理位置的WAN上的文件服务器。

但是DFS也有相应的严重缺陷,例如它需要大量的Windows专业知识和技能。另外,它是一种在不同服务器文件之间进行宽松式的同步,尤其是在服务器处于不同地理位置时。这意味着位于远端位置的用户或者应用程序也许在一个文件被更新前正在访问一个老旧的版本。Microsoft的DFS不能和基于NFS或者Linux的文件服务器共用;可扩展性有限;不提供文件级别的粒度;当存在大量的重复文件时,存储利用率很低;一般需要大量额外的硬件架构的成本;而且它的架构并不能扩展到支持大量的文件。

Microsoft的DFS与windows的文件系统一起工作,而且这些文件的后端存储可以是内置直连存储、外置的直连存储、外置存储区域网络或者外部的NAS。



推荐阅读
  • 在单位的一台4cpu的服务器上部署了esxserver,挂载了6个虚拟机,目前运行正常。在安装部署过程中,得到了cnvz.net论坛精华区 ... [详细]
  • Linux如何安装Mongodb的详细步骤和注意事项
    本文介绍了Linux如何安装Mongodb的详细步骤和注意事项,同时介绍了Mongodb的特点和优势。Mongodb是一个开源的数据库,适用于各种规模的企业和各类应用程序。它具有灵活的数据模式和高性能的数据读写操作,能够提高企业的敏捷性和可扩展性。文章还提供了Mongodb的下载安装包地址。 ... [详细]
  • Java在运行已编译完成的类时,是通过java虚拟机来装载和执行的,java虚拟机通过操作系统命令JAVA_HOMEbinjava–option来启 ... [详细]
  • Oracle优化新常态的五大禁止及其性能隐患
    本文介绍了Oracle优化新常态中的五大禁止措施,包括禁止外键、禁止视图、禁止触发器、禁止存储过程和禁止JOB,并分析了这些禁止措施可能带来的性能隐患。文章还讨论了这些禁止措施在C/S架构和B/S架构中的不同应用情况,并提出了解决方案。 ... [详细]
  • Centos下安装memcached+memcached教程
    本文介绍了在Centos下安装memcached和使用memcached的教程,详细解释了memcached的工作原理,包括缓存数据和对象、减少数据库读取次数、提高网站速度等。同时,还对memcached的快速和高效率进行了解释,与传统的文件型数据库相比,memcached作为一个内存型数据库,具有更高的读取速度。 ... [详细]
  • ZooKeeper 学习
    前言相信大家对ZooKeeper应该不算陌生。但是你真的了解ZooKeeper是个什么东西吗?如果别人面试官让你给他讲讲ZooKeeper是个什么东西, ... [详细]
  • 如何在服务器主机上实现文件共享的方法和工具
    本文介绍了在服务器主机上实现文件共享的方法和工具,包括Linux主机和Windows主机的文件传输方式,Web运维和FTP/SFTP客户端运维两种方式,以及使用WinSCP工具将文件上传至Linux云服务器的操作方法。此外,还介绍了在迁移过程中需要安装迁移Agent并输入目的端服务器所在华为云的AK/SK,以及主机迁移服务会收集的源端服务器信息。 ... [详细]
  • CentOS 7部署KVM虚拟化环境之一架构介绍
    本文介绍了CentOS 7部署KVM虚拟化环境的架构,详细解释了虚拟化技术的概念和原理,包括全虚拟化和半虚拟化。同时介绍了虚拟机的概念和虚拟化软件的作用。 ... [详细]
  • 一句话解决高并发的核心原则
    本文介绍了解决高并发的核心原则,即将用户访问请求尽量往前推,避免访问CDN、静态服务器、动态服务器、数据库和存储,从而实现高性能、高并发、高可扩展的网站架构。同时提到了Google的成功案例,以及适用于千万级别PV站和亿级PV网站的架构层次。 ... [详细]
  • 本文总结了初学者在使用dubbo设计架构过程中遇到的问题,并提供了相应的解决方法。问题包括传输字节流限制、分布式事务、序列化、多点部署、zk端口冲突、服务失败请求3次机制以及启动时检查。通过解决这些问题,初学者能够更好地理解和应用dubbo设计架构。 ... [详细]
  • 云原生应用最佳开发实践之十二原则(12factor)
    目录简介一、基准代码二、依赖三、配置四、后端配置五、构建、发布、运行六、进程七、端口绑定八、并发九、易处理十、开发与线上环境等价十一、日志十二、进程管理当 ... [详细]
  • ejava,刘聪dejava
    本文目录一览:1、什么是Java?2、java ... [详细]
  • {moduleinfo:{card_count:[{count_phone:1,count:1}],search_count:[{count_phone:4 ... [详细]
  • [翻译]微服务设计模式5. 服务发现服务端服务发现
    服务之间需要互相调用,在单体架构中,服务之间的互相调用直接通过编程语言层面的方法调用就搞定了。在传统的分布式应用的部署中,服务地 ... [详细]
  • LVS-DR直接路由实现负载均衡示例
    nsitionalENhttp:www.w3.orgTRxhtml1DTDxhtml1-transitional.dtd ... [详细]
author-avatar
粉笔画1995_996
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有